Try out a XBMC media center.
It's super easy to install, get a remote app as well, use it for some time to see if you like it.
Since the raspberry is pretty weak, use a minimal theme or keep in mind that a decent htpc will be much faster. Then decide if you like it, buy an htpc and set up a proper media center.
Then move on to the next thing.

This is what I'm doing with my raspberry, seeing if I like something, then if I do buy a proper machine to run it on. It's great, because it can try a dedicated machine for something before buying one and possibly wasting money. Without trying xbmc on my rpi, I would never have bought an actual htpc.

Longer answer:

Yes, technically you can use any microcontroller you like, but I would highly suggest you be intimately aware of what the differences are.

For example, I'm going to assume you're asking that question because you've got an Arduino somewhere you'd like to use instead of the TI ARM Launchpad.

I'd highly suggest against any non-Due models of Arduino:

-Arduino uses 5V signalling, Launchpad (any ARM chip, really) uses 3.3V, if you don't know what this means for circuit building, you can cause explosions (Small ones, but you can destroy or melt components).

-Arduino uses an AVR architecture-based chip, Launchpad uses ARM. I call this relevant because when I took EE319k, they started by teaching us how to program in ARM assembly language, instead of C, and eventually transitioned into C.

I would say depending on your experience level, you could go about your microcontroller choice for the class three ways:

Beginner: Just get the Tiva Launchpad.

Intermediate: Any microcontroller with an ARM Cortex M4 core should be viable. (TI Tiva Launchpad, Arduino DUE (and ONLY THE DUE), STM Nucleo)

Advanced: Pick your favorite...but then why do you need an intro to embedded course?

>>45277963
>I have no idea what a datasheet is.

A datasheet is pretty much an engineer's bible when it comes to working with a component. It will tell you quite literally everything you will ever need to know about a given component. (cont)

To continue talking about datasheets, please don't let what I'm about to post scare you away from getting into embedded. But...

For example, here's the datasheet for the chip used in the TI Tiva Launchpad:
http://www.ti.com/lit/ds/spms376e/spms376e.pdf

One look at the page number should tell you how much information there is.

By comparison here is the datasheet for the ATMega328, the chip used in the Arduino UNO.

http://www.atmel.com/Images/doc8161.pdf

even things as weirdly innocuous as your average through-hole resistor has a datasheet in case you REALLY need to know the actual electrical properties down to the most minute detail

https://www.seielect.com/catalog/SEI-CF_CFM.pdf

Even compiling VLC was a huge pain in the ass. I was excited to potentially be able to play a bunch of games that the rpi couldn't handle, but fuckin nope, no video works whatsoever.

There's also a common issue where if you have it plugged into a TV (via HDMI or RCA), the image gets cut off (overscan). So you end up with a bunch of stuff offscreen. The Rpi has a fix for this, but the Bananapi does not.

As the other guy said, the processing power is great on it, but God forbid you try to use it for anything else.

Entirely self-sustainable is a little outside the scope, but basically we're competing in the Solar Decathlon run by the Department of Energy.

Here's the rubrick by which our house will be judged.
http://www.solardecathlon.gov/competition.html
http://www.solardecathlon.gov/contests.html

I'm on the hardware design team for all the smart home/home automation systems.

Without going too far into details, since I'm not sure how much I want to give away for the sake of competition, it will be built on a BeagleBone Black as a server communicating to a network of MSP430 Launchpads.

>is there any limit how big the house can/should be?
I don't _think_ so.

I just checked the contest categories that would seem to cover that as a rule, but didn't find any mention, but that's a question better posed to one of the people on our architectural team, and I'm not aware if any of them are anons.

>any power limit that the house will use?
http://www.solardecathlon.gov/contest_energy_balance.html
tl;dr, we get 50 points for _producing_ more energy than we _consume_, another 50 points for keeping total energy consumption under 175kWh during the judging process.

>can you reveal what sources of renewable energy you plan to use? solar/wind?
I'm not part of the power team, and I'm not sure I can reveal that even if I could.

Though I think the contest limits us to solar only.

>>45278862
>Why MSP430? Why limit yourself to old underpowered architecture?
See: Energy consumption contest.

>>45278932
>is there any money limit for each team?
http://www.solardecathlon.gov/contest_affordability.html
tl;dr we get 100 points for keeping the total construction cost under $250k

Note the use of the word construction cost. I don't think that applies to design phase, could be wrong.

I guess what you might be saying is that since the ARM Cortex Mx's are faster processors, they spend less time in awake mode, thus allowing them to get back to sleep mode much quicker. This makes a certain amount of sense. Let me do some quick and public math.

Assuming that we can measure task completion speed via the system clock (we really can't, but good enough for gov't work) then the STM32F10 is 4.5x faster than the MSP430F26[...]

Assuming a task takes one hour (work with me) on the MSP430, then that means it should only take 0.22 hours on the ARM.

Assuming then that the ARM can spend the rest of that hour in sleep mode...

So: 365uA * 1hr = 0.365 mAh (MSP430)

8000uA * 0.22hr + 2.8uA * 0.78hr = 1.762 mAh (ARM)

Though I'm open to suggestions about better algorithms for estimating power consumption, I am a little tired and I'm not quite functioning at 100%.

Well, let's assume that ST has 4 times more performance per current drawn than MSP, then if it draws 8 mA vs 0.365 mA it performs a task 4*8000/365=88 times faster than MSP.

365=8000*(1/x)+2.8(1-(1/x))
367.8=8002.8*(1/x)
x=22
If ST is 22 times faster then it will draw the same power as MSP per hour.

I think it is quite reasonable to assume that ST has at least as much performance per current drawn in real practice in which case it's 22 times faster. Interesting...
